What a Real iOS Developer Interview Looks Like
iOS Developer interviews are designed to evaluate how you build scalable, performant, and user-friendly applications within the Apple ecosystem. Interviewers focus on your ability to design maintainable architectures, handle asynchronous operations, optimize performance, and ensure App Store compliance. A typical process includes a project deep dive, a Swift architecture discussion, a performance bottleneck scenario, and a behavioral collaboration round. You may also be asked about UIKit vs SwiftUI decisions, memory management, and accessibility support. This page helps you practice the exact interview flow so you are prepared for real iOS development discussions instead of generic coding answers.